diff --git a/src/plugins/axivion/axivion.qrc b/src/plugins/axivion/axivion.qrc index d033d711acf..ac8e3733c9e 100644 --- a/src/plugins/axivion/axivion.qrc +++ b/src/plugins/axivion/axivion.qrc @@ -24,5 +24,7 @@ images/sortAsc@2x.png images/sortDesc.png images/sortDesc@2x.png + images/user.png + images/user@2x.png diff --git a/src/plugins/axivion/axivionperspective.cpp b/src/plugins/axivion/axivionperspective.cpp index 3095cd92aac..cc38927e82b 100644 --- a/src/plugins/axivion/axivionperspective.cpp +++ b/src/plugins/axivion/axivionperspective.cpp @@ -66,6 +66,7 @@ using namespace Utils; namespace Axivion::Internal { static const Icon MARKER_ICON({{":/axivion/images/marker.png", Theme::IconsBaseColor}}); +static const Icon USER_ICON({{":/axivion/images/user.png", Theme::PanelTextColorDark}}, Icon::Tint); static QPixmap trendIcon(qint64 added, qint64 removed) { @@ -471,11 +472,13 @@ void IssuesWidget::updateNamedFilters() GuardLocker lock(m_signalBlocker); m_namedFilters->clear(); - m_namedFilters->addItem(Tr::tr("Show all")); // no active named filter + const QIcon global = Utils::Icons::LOCKED.icon(); + const QIcon user = USER_ICON.icon(); + m_namedFilters->addItem(global, Tr::tr("Show all")); // no active named filter for (const auto &it : userFilters) - m_namedFilters->addItem(it.displayName, QVariant::fromValue(it)); + m_namedFilters->addItem(user, it.displayName, QVariant::fromValue(it)); for (const auto &it : globalFilters) - m_namedFilters->addItem(it.displayName, QVariant::fromValue(it)); + m_namedFilters->addItem(global, it.displayName, QVariant::fromValue(it)); } void IssuesWidget::initDashboardList(const QString &preferredProject) diff --git a/src/plugins/axivion/images/user.png b/src/plugins/axivion/images/user.png new file mode 100644 index 00000000000..5f0af2ab3e5 Binary files /dev/null and b/src/plugins/axivion/images/user.png differ diff --git a/src/plugins/axivion/images/user@2x.png b/src/plugins/axivion/images/user@2x.png new file mode 100644 index 00000000000..a7468053cd9 Binary files /dev/null and b/src/plugins/axivion/images/user@2x.png differ